United Airlines plans its 787-9 deployment from Houston

12/05/2015 by Kevincm

United Airlines 787-9 CAL #181 ZB167

With United Airlines bringing more Boeing 787-9 aircraft online, the airline is outlining its plans for the deployment of the larger 787s from its Houston Intercontinental hub. Avianca confirms its order for 100 Airbus A320neo aircraft

08/05/2015 by Kevincm

Avianca Airbus A320neo A321neo - Rendering, Airbus

Earlier this week, Avianca has firmed up its order with Airbus for 100 Airbus A320neo family aircraft Avianca Airbus A321neo and A320neo - Rendering, Airbus. Avianca signed a Memorandum of Understanding with Airbus in February and have converted it into an order for A320neo family (including the A321neo, A320neo and A319neo).
